Flintlock tinder lighter

A flintlock tinder lighter with steel and brass mounts and mahogany stocks, reputedly belonging to Vice-Admiral Horatio Nelson (1758-1805), but the provenance is dubious. This object is inscribed: 'I. SAVIGE HAMPTON'. A label attached to the object reads: 'Tinder lighter from Nelson's home The Parsonage House, Burnham Thorpe, Norfolk'.
